OverviewNCBI Gene
Predicted to enable GTP binding activity; nicotinic acid receptor activity; and purinergic nucleotide receptor activity. Predicted to be involved in G protein-coupled receptor signaling pathway. Located in cell junction. [provided by Alliance of Genome Resources, Jul 2025]

Seroatlas reads HCAR3 as an antibody target. Whether an autoantibody or antibody against HCAR3 could matter depends on whether native HCAR3 is physically reachable, whether the body needs it intact, and whether it acts in a disease-relevant tissue.
HCAR3 is annotated at the cell surface, where native HCAR3 is exposed to circulating antibodies and is a prime autoantibody target that could block, deplete, or overstimulate it.
